Germany continues to expand the share of renewable energy in the power grid – solar energy plays a crucial role here. Accordingly, the existence of project developers with expertise in the solar sector is essential. The Rhine-Main area is one of the most important metropolitan regions in Germany – the cities of Frankfurt am Main, Wiesbaden, Mainz and Darmstadt are economically and politically the most important. The following article presents 3 project developers from the Rhine-Main region who develop solar projects.

1) ABO Wind AG – Solar and Wind developer from Wiesbaden

ABO Wind AG, headquartered in Wiesbaden, develops photovoltaic solar farms worldwide. Founded in 1996, the company has over 70MW of installed capacity with a project pipeline of 5.000MW. Besides their expertise in solar energy, the company also develops wind and hydrogen projects, as well as hybrid energy projects. ABO Wind mainly focuses on projects in Europe, Sub-Saharan Africa, North Africa and Latin America.

2) Bejulo GmbH – Mainz-based Solar energy developer

Bejulo GmbH, located in Mainz, Germany, is an Energy Company specialized in solar energy. The project developer is focused on medium to large scale ground mounted solar plants and has about 350 MW of installed capacity. Founded in 2012, the company has a geographical focus on Europe, especially on solar energy plants in Germany, the Netherlands, Hungary and the UK.

3) Ecolutions GmbH & Co. KGaA – Solar energy co-developer from Frankfurt

Ecolutions is an energy company headquartered in Frankfurt am Main. The company finances and develops solar energy projects worldwide. Together with local project developers, Ecolutions works in and bridges the gap between these and international capital markets. Geographically, the company focuses on Italy, Germany, France and India.
